Is there a requirement to have a fully paid up share capital at the point of incorporation in Tanzania?

There is no requirement to have a fully paid-up share capital at the point of incorporation. However, note that where the shares are not fully paid up, it affects the debt-to-equity ratios. The Finance Act 2022 amended the thin capitalisation rule. Equity is now limited to paid-up share capital at the end of the year of income while previously, it comprised of paid-up share capital, paid-up share premium, and retained earnings.
